There has been a castle standing on this coastal location since the late 12 th Century. Now a ruin this castle played an important role in the history of Scotland from the Wars of Independence to the Scottish Reformation.

On a headland to the north of St Andrews stand the ruins of the city's castle, the main residence of the bishops and archbishops of St Andrews and the focal point of the church in medieval Scotland. Explore St Andrews Castle and visti the 16th-century siege mine, the 'bottle dungeon' and one of the most infamous castle prisons in medieval Britain, created out of the solid rock. The largest church ever built in Scotland St Andrews Cathedral was the centre of the Catholic Church in Scotland until its ruin following the Scottish Reformation. Take a walk around the ruins and marvel at the impressive scale of this special place.
